This Korean BBQ Chicken, commonly known as chicken bulgogi or dak bulgogi (닭 불고기), is marinated in tender and flavor inducing soy based marinade. Not only is this delicious, it's super easy. Dak bulgogi is a variation made with chicken.

Instructions to make Chicken Bulgogi:
  1. Mix all the marinade ingredients. Stir well.
  2. Pour the marinade into chicken. Put it in the refrigerator for at least 1 hour (overnight is better).
  3. Remove the chicken from the refrigerator 30 minutes before grilling. Preheat the grill over medium heat. Grill the chicken until cooked. If using breast, be careful not to overcook it.
  4. Cook the remaining marinade until boiling and slightly reduced.
  5. Cut the chicken as you like and pour the cooked marinade liquid over the chicken.
